Abstract

1. Reductive coupling of butyryl chloride with CoCl(PPh3)3 affords 4-heptanone, 4,5-octanedione, 4-hydroxy-5-octanone, 4-butyryloxy-5-octanone, and 4,5-dibutyryloxy-4-octene. 2. A mechanism for the reductive coupling of butyryl chloride is proposed, involving the intermediate formation of an acylcobalt(III) dichloride complex.
